Chapter 2

For what was meant to be our final goodbye, I agreed to meet Dante for dinner.

I should have known. The last two people I wanted to see were standing at the restaurant entrance.

It was Dante and his fiancée, Sofia Moretti.

The moment he saw me, Dante yanked his hand from Sofia's shoulder.

I stared at them, my face devoid of expression. "What are you two doing here?"

Dante’s eyes flickered. "Our families have a project together. We were just discussing the details."

After a dinner thick with tension, we were finally about to leave.

Dante offered to drive both me and Sofia home.

No one could have predicted the chaos that erupted in the next second.

A black SUV screeched around the corner, a window rolled down, and the barrel of a gun appeared.

A deafening barrage of gunfire exploded, and the car shuddered violently.

The windows shattered, and the force of the impact threw me against the door.

As my vision swam, I saw Dante wrap himself around Sofia, his body a human shield against the volley of bullets.

He was even murmuring to her, his voice a low comfort. "Don't be afraid. I'm here."

My temple slammed against a shard of glass. Hot blood streamed down my face, blurring my world in red.

As darkness crept into the edges of my vision, my mind flashed back to a street shootout a year ago.

We had just started dating.

The same kind of intersection, the same kind of ambush.

I had been sitting on the side of the car taking the most direct fire.

In that split second, Dante had wrenched the steering wheel without hesitation, putting his own side in the line of fire.

The car was mangled, and he was pinned in the driver's seat.

Blood bloomed across his white shirt, but he fought to stay conscious, reaching over to gently touch my cheek. "It's okay. As long as you're safe."

It took the rescue team an eternity to cut him out.

He nearly died for me that day.

But this time was different.

The person he instinctively protected was no longer me.
